§2297b–1. Corporate offices

The Corporation shall maintain an office for the service of process and papers in the District of Columbia, and shall be deemed, for purposes of venue in civil actions, to be a resident thereof. The Corporation may establish offices in such other place or places as it may deem necessary or appropriate in the conduct of its business.

(Aug. 1, 1946, ch. 724, title II, §1302, as added Oct. 24, 1992, Pub. L. 102–486, title IX, §901, 106 Stat. 2925 .)
